Hot Farm is a series of four episodes that the Food & Environment Reporting Network presents. It tells the stories from farmers who are trying new ways to conserve water, use less chemicals, protect their soil, and use renewable energies. It examines the long-standing efforts to develop new perennial crops that can withstand climate change, as well the strategies to get farmers to grow these crops. We also get a look at the future of American agriculture: As California heats and dries up, people are asking whether other regions can fill the gap. Part 1 to be released April 12.
